Carmarthen-based Civic Recruitment Limited is seeking a Business Support Administrator on a 3‑month contract to manage the Authority’s Corporate Credit Card programme, ensuring all transactions comply with Financial Procedure Rules, VAT legislation and internal controls.

The role monitors expenditure, challenges non‑compliant spending, and acts as the primary contact for internal stakeholders, suppliers and financial institutions regarding card activity, governance and process improvement.
